22962637836798417535217853015565569095680008
Even
22962637836798417535217853015565569095680008 is even
Previous even number is 22962637836798417535217853015565569095680006
Next even number is 22962637836798417535217853015565569095680010
Cubed
12107802514099575871003412603167951182298258493612340927558965143295142033952504065024879093082356288934100377732918893163970560512
Squared
527282736423966308302876138876368619271075928252046410362969854838036542043767930880064
Binary
1000001111001100100100000101011010011001101110000111001010110010100110110001111101111000001011001111000101010000011001101100000001100000000001000